A graphic design studio is considering three new computers. The first model, A, costs $5000. Model B and C cost $3000 and $1000 respectively. Each customer provides $50 of revenue and variable costs are $20/customer. a) What is the number of customers required for each model to break even? b) What is the break-even point in dollars?
